#27d750 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#27d750 is composed of 15.3% red, 84.3% green and 31.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 81.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 62.8% yellow and 15.7% black. It has a hue angle of 134 degrees, a saturation of 69.3% and a lightness of 49.8%. #27d750 color hex could be obtained by blending #4effa0 with #00af00. Closest websafe color is: #33cc66.

#27d750 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#27d750 has RGB values of R:39, G:215, B:80 and CMYK values of C:0.82, M:0, Y:0.63,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 2611024.

Hex triplet 27d750 #27d750
RGB Decimal 39, 215, 80 rgb(39,215,80)
RGB Percent 15.3, 84.3, 31.4 rgb(15.3%,84.3%,31.4%)
CMYK 82, 0, 63, 16
HSL 134°, 69.3, 49.8 hsl(134,69.3%,49.8%)
HSV (or HSB) 134°, 81.9, 84.3
Web Safe 33cc66 #33cc66
CIE-LAB 75.828, -68.827, 53.308
XYZ 26.583, 49.609, 15.763
xyY 0.289, 0.539, 49.609
CIE-LCH 75.828, 87.057, 142.242
CIE-LUV 75.828, -66.882, 76.375
Hunter-Lab 70.433, -55.888, 36.034
Binary 00100111, 11010111, 01010000

Shades and Tints of #27d750

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#031006 is the darkest color, while #fefff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#27d750

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7f7f7f is the less saturated color, while #0af440 is the most saturated one.
